Notifications in Chrome with thumbnail photo image preview blocked by the bottom text

The notifications that pop up in chrome (or any web browser) of the image photo preview of the video on the ring doorbell or any ring cam or flood or spotlight video work great, but when they pop up on the bottom right of the web browser showing the thumbnail photo image preview of the video (to see who is at the door quick and easy) has the bottom 1/3 of the video preview being blocked by a text box that says someone is at the door etc and since my view of of stairs coming up to the ring doorbell and it blocks that 1/3 of the video image preview, the feature is worthless because I can not see who is at the door as the text box on the photo preview is blocking the bottom 1/3 of the image preview. How do I turn that text box preview off or Ring needs to make that show under the photo image preview, not block 1/3 of the bottom of the photo with the text box as it makes the feature useless. Or if this can already be changed to turn the text box off the video preview images that pop up in chrome on the notifications in the bottom right corner, how do I turn that off so I can see who is in the image previews at the door?

    Hi @user35408. Unfortunately, you cannot remove the text in the notification. Can you provide a screenshot of the notification on your PC? That should help us find out if what you are seeing is how it is supposed to appear.

        @user35408 I appreciate the additional information you have provided. I have reached out to my team, and they have confirmed you are not able to disable the text stating someone is at your door.
